Transaction 34058c221e993a92058c5466318077f96ae41a71c401d7b6641625f393c3aff3
1 Input
1 Output
-
34058c221e993a92058c5466318077f96ae41a71c401d7b6641625f393c3aff3:0
- value
- 2336660
- script pubkey
- OP_0 OP_PUSHBYTES_20 e03b172663b0a909ecfec208e09d3598c46386d6
- address
- bc1quqa3wfnrkz5snm87cgywp8f4nrzx8pkk7mz6uh